Your bike tour starts by meeting your guide at a central location in Rome. You'll be paired with an electric-assist bicycle, which looks like a regular bicycle but takes out most of the work of pedaling up Rome’s famous hills. Pedal away from Rome’s busy traffic, following your guide past sights like the Circus Maximus and the Castle of the Holy Angel; ride through the colorful neighborhood of Trastevere and visit popular piazzas like Piazza Farnese and Square of St. Peter’s Basilica. Climb on the Janiculum Hill for a breath-taking view of the Eternal city and ride down to the square of Saint Peter’s Basilica, then finish the tour by going on the Capitoline hill, for a view over the monumental ruins of the Roman forum.
